Ingredients
For the Pastry:
- 1 1/4 cups all-purpose flour
- 1/4 cup granulated sugar
- 1/2 cup unsalted butter, cold and cubed
- 1 large egg yolk
- 2 tablespoons cold water
- 1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
For the Filling:
- 1/2 cup fruit jam (strawberry, raspberry, apricot, or your choice)
- 1 tablespoon lemon juice (optional, for a tangy kick)
For Garnish (Optional):
- Powdered sugar for dusting
- Fresh berries or mint leaves
Instructions
Step 1: Make the Pastry Dough
- In a large mixing bowl, combine flour, sugar, and salt.
- Add the cold butter cubes and rub them into the flour using your fingertips until the mixture resembles coarse crumbs.
- Stir in the egg yolk, vanilla extract, and cold water.
- Mix until a dough forms. If the dough is too dry, add a teaspoon of water at a time.
- Shape the dough into a disc, wrap in plastic wrap, and refrigerate for 30 minutes.
Step 2: Roll and Cut the Dough
- Preheat oven to 375ยฐF (190ยฐC).
- Lightly flour a clean surface and roll out the dough to 1/8-inch thickness.
- Use a round cookie cutter (or a glass) to cut out circles slightly larger than your tart tin or muffin pan cups.
- Press each pastry round into the cups of a greased tart tin or muffin pan.
Step 3: Fill and Bake
- Spoon about 1 teaspoon of jam into each pastry shell, filling them about 3/4 full.
- Bake for 12-15 minutes, or until the pastry is golden brown.
- Let the tarts cool in the tin for 5 minutes, then transfer them to a wire rack to cool completely.
Step 4: Serve and Enjoy
- Dust with powdered sugar before serving.
- Garnish with fresh berries or mint leaves for an extra touch.
- Serve warm or at room temperature with tea or coffee.
Storage Tips
- Room Temperature: Store in an airtight container for up to 3 days.
- Refrigeration: Keep in the fridge for up to a week.
- Freezing: Freeze unfilled tart shells for up to 2 months. Thaw and bake as needed.
